Two sides bidding to secure a third successive victory in Group G of the Europa League will be up against each other on Thursday as Roma play host to Slavia Prague at Stadio Olimpico. The hosts secured a dominant 4-0 victory over Servette on matchday two earlier this month, while the Slavists thrashed Sheriff Tiraspol 6-0 in their second group match of the continental campaign. Meanwhile, both sides are heading into the match on the back of league-wins at the weekend, with the Wolves edging past Monza 1-0 in the Serie A, while the visitors secured a 2-0 Czech top flight success over Slovacko.

Last season’s Europa League runner-ups, Roma kicked off their 2023-24 continental campaign with a 2-1 win away to Sheriff Tiraspol last month. And then, Little Cubs put four goals past Servette without reply in their second Group G fixture on October 5 thanks to Andrea Belotti’s brace and one goal each from Romelu Lukaku and Lorenzo Pellegrini. After that, Jose Mourinho’s men went into the international break with a 4-1 league-win over Cagliari. Meanwhile, the Wolves got the better of Monza in the Italian top flight on Sunday through Stephan El Shaarawy’s lone goal one minute from time. It was their fourth consecutive victory across all competitions, scoring 11 goals and conceding just once in the period. The Yellow and Reds are currently seventh spot in the Italian top flight standings, having collected 14 points from nine league games.
Slavia Prague, on the other hand, reached the group stage of Europe’s second tier club competitions via the qualification playoffs. But the Czech outfit have been brilliant in their two group-games so far, scoring eight goals and conceding none. The Slavists put six goals past Sheriff Tiraspol without reply on matchday two courtesy of Mojmir Chytil’s brace, one goal each from Igoh Ogbu, Ivan Schranz and David Doudera and Munashe Garananga’s own goal. The Red and Whites followed it up with back-to-back Czech top flight wins over Liberec and Slovacko, extending their unbeaten run to nine games in all competitions, recording seven wins in the process. JindrichTrpisovsky’s men are currently sitting at the second spot in the Czech First League standings, with 30 points to their name from 12 league games, just two points adrift of the summit.
